What Is the KZN Tourism Graduate Development Programme?
The Tourism Graduate Development Programme (TGDP) is a provincial initiative run by the KwaZulu-Natal Department of Economic Development, Tourism and Environmental Affairs (EDTEA).
Its goal is simple:
Help tourism graduates gain practical experience that leads to employment.
Selected participants are placed with host employers across the province for 24 months of structured workplace training.
These placements include organisations such as:
- municipal tourism departments
- tourism development agencies
- wildlife reserves and conservation parks
- major tourism attractions
- tourism marketing organisations
During the programme, participants receive:
- Structured workplace training aligned with their qualification
- Professional mentorship from industry professionals
- A monthly stipend throughout the programme
- Exposure to KwaZulu-Natal’s tourism sector
What Are the Programme Details?
Here is a quick overview of the programme.
Programme: Tourism Graduate Development Programme (TGDP) 2026
Department: KwaZulu-Natal EDTEA
Duration: 24 Months
Total Placements: 82 positions
Breakdown of opportunities:
- 62 Graduate Internships
- 20 In-Service Training placements
Application Email: TGDP@kznedtea.gov.za
Closing Date: 25 March 2026
Who Is Eligible to Apply?
The programme is specifically designed for graduates in tourism-related fields.
You can apply if you have a 3-year Degree or National Diploma in one of the following:
- Tourism Management
- Hospitality Management
- Travel and Tourism
- Ecotourism Management
Applicants must also:
- be currently unemployed, or
- be a student requiring in-service training.
What Documents Are Required for the Application?
Before submitting your application, prepare the following documents:
- Updated Curriculum Vitae (CV)
- Matric certificate
- Degree or Diploma certificate
- Academic transcript
- Copy of South African ID
- Proof of residence from a municipality or traditional authority
Important: Affidavits will not be accepted as proof of residence.
Applicants must submit official documentation from their municipality or traditional authority.
Where Are the Tourism Placements Located?
The TGDP placements are spread across all 11 district municipalities in KwaZulu-Natal.
Participants may be placed in locations such as:
- Durban tourism offices
- coastal tourism agencies
- Drakensberg wildlife reserves
- municipal tourism units
- conservation parks and heritage sites
Host employers include organisations like:
- Ezemvelo KZN Wildlife
- uShaka Marine World
- Msinsi Holdings
- municipal tourism departments across the province
This means graduates could gain experience in environments ranging from game reserves and national parks to major tourism attractions.
How Do You Apply for the Programme?
Applying for the TGDP programme is straightforward.
Step 1: Choose a Placement
Identify the placement you want to apply for and note the reference number associated with that position.
Step 2: Prepare Your Documents
Ensure all required documents are ready:
- CV
- Matric certificate
- qualification and transcript
- ID copy
- proof of residence
Step 3: Submit Your Application
Applicants can submit in two ways:
Email submission:
Send your application to TGDP@kznedtea.gov.za
Include the reference number in your email subject line.
Hand delivery:
Submit your documents directly to a host employer or an EDTEA district office.
Step 4: Apply Before the Deadline
Closing Date: 25 March 2026
Late applications are unlikely to be considered.
